Effect of MAOA and MAOB genotypes on SANS subscale scores in 135 females with schizophrenia using multivariate ANOVA analysis.

SANS sub-scales Female genotypes F P
MAOA/uVNTR 11 13 33
Affective flattening 1.75 ± 1.1* 1.96 ± 1.2 2.47 ± 1.1 4.24 0.016
Alogia 1.39 ± 1.5 1.58 ± 1.2 2.06 ± 1.2 3.08 0.049
Avolition 2.04 ± 1.3 2.16 ± 1.2 2.35 ± 1.3 0.64 0.528
Anhedonia 2.07 ± 1.3 2.07 ± 1.2 2.63 ± 1.3 3.08 0.049
Attention impairment 1.54 ± 1.3 1.56 ± 1.2 1.96 ± 1.3 1.60 0.206

SANS total 8.79 ± 5.4 9.33 ± 5.2 11.47 ± 5.1 3.26 0.042

MAOB/rs1799836 AA AG GG
Affective flattening 2.13 ± 1.1 1.85 ± 1.1 2.87 ± 1.4 4.85 0.009
Alogia 1.75 ± 1.3 1.55 ± 1.2 2.19 ± 1.2 1.55 0.217
Avolition 2.25 ± 1.2 1.96 ± 1.2 2.81 ± 1.4 2.98 0.054
Anhedonia 2.27 ± 1.3 2.11 ± 1.3 2.88 ± 1.3 2.20 0.115
Attention impairment 1.60 ± 1.3 1.75 ± 1.4 2.00 ± 1.1 0.68 0.506

SANS total 10.0 ± 5.2 9.23 ± 5.2 12.75 ± 5.5 2.79 0.065

*Data are presented as Mean ± SD.

Bonferroni's correction adjusted to P ≤ 0.016.
